  • galectin-2 Antibody (C6) is a mouse monoclonal IgG2b κ galectin-2 antibody provided at 100 µg/ml
  • raised against a recombinant protein corresponding to amino acids 1-132 of galectin-2 of human origin
  • recommended for detection of galectin-2 of human origin by WB, IP, IF, IHC(P) and ELISA

    galectin-2 Antibody (C6) is a mouse monoclonal IgG2b kappa light chain antibody that detects galectin-2 protein of human origin by western blotting (WB), immunoprecipitation (IP), immunofluorescence (IF), immunohistochemistry with paraffin-embedded sections (IHCP), and en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A). anti-galectin-2 antibody (C6) is available as a non-conjugated format. Galectins, including galectin-2, are a family of soluble β-galactoside-binding lectins that play crucial roles in various biological processes, such as cell-to-cell adhesion and interactions with the extracellular matrix, which are vital for maintaining tissue integrity and regulating immune responses. Galectin-2, also known as LGALS2, Lactose-binding lectin 2, or HL14, is primarily expressed in the gastrointestinal tract and is structurally similar to galectin-1. Notably, galectin-2 has been shown to induce apoptosis in activated T cells and interacts with cytokine lymphotoxin-α (LTA), suggesting involvement in immune regulation and potential implications in myocardial infarction risk. The ability of galectin-2 to modulate immune cell behavior highlights importance in both normal physiology and pathological conditions, making galectin-2 (C6) antibody a valuable tool for researchers studying these processes.
